"The Lake" is in Pulaski County, Kentucky. This particular county and most surrounding lake counties are what they call "DRY" counties......which basically means you can not buy, sell or serve alcohol because it illegal...... you know like Prohibition! So there is the basic rule to bring in your own "adult beverages", just don't get caught! There is also the rule that if you brought it in.....then it must be consumed before you leave!
